    It was ok. We got the fish sandwich 3/5, bbq chicken roti and two jerk dinners. Rice and peas is a bit wet and "Pelau style" and not traditional Jamaican rice and peas. Jerk Chicken is marinated Breast and NOT smoked as is traditional. decent options at a fast serve Caribbean joint but won't miss much here.

    Lots of good reviews at this local, and one downtown. So was intrigued, looking for some Caribbean comfort food. Picked up a bowl with half and half rice and meat. Half curried rice, and rice and peas. And, half curried goat and half jerk chicken (thigh meat). To begin, disclaimer: Homemade curried goat is serious comfort food for my family. This rendition at Scotty Bons was not too bad. This curried goat appears to be pressure cooked, so the meat texture becomes different. It feels a bit over soft and mashed up. Not anything close to cooking it in a pot low and slow where it remains tender, unbroken down and meaty. And as for the curry taste, all the curry encountered in the meal (in the curry channa, mostly aloo/potato and very little channa), the rice and the goat, the curry tastes like "it was sprinkled on top" as we say. Meaning the love and time needed to caramelize and toast up the curry in oil sauteed alonside the garlic and onions, was not done here. It makes a huge difference, if you know, you will see such difference. But still, for take out, the food is very tasty, overall. The jerk though was really nicely succulent. Boneless jerk thigh meat with jerk that has that authentic, freshly made spice mix that you could taste was not out of a bottle. The spicy, hot sauce you can select after as a dressing -- was aahmaazing! Creamy, tasted of scotch bonnet -- not your typical vinegary based hot sauce ((a huge personal pet peeve, I hate --like st Louis vinegary hot sauce, Grrr)), but with a respectable kick of heat! And I also picked up a on-the-road snack, their patty. Omg holiness of Holi, what a wonderful bite! It was mild, not a spicy patty. And the delightful surprised was it's not your typical, yellow heavy or dense shell. This patty's shell is creamy in colour, has an extremely tender and massively flaky (do not wear black!). Nicely seasoned filling. Yum. Will be back for the rice and peas, and jerk next time, for sure!
